The Quintons turned to Felix, each with different emotions. Warren felt an inexplicable excitement, whereas Nattie's and Sasha's faces were full of contempt.

"Felix, you've really learned a thing or two in the past three years," Nattie remarked, her tone dripping with sarcasm despite the seemingly complimentary words.

"A Rolls-Royce? Felix, you're amazing. I bet a helicopter will come pick you up the next time," Sasha chimed in with blatant mockery.

"Uncle Warren, I'll visit you again," Felix said, ignoring their words. He had more pressing matters, as the person with the Miracle Card required immediate aid.

As Warren saw Felix out, Nattie and Sasha reluctantly followed. Their expressions shifted slightly upon seeing the Rolls-Royce Phantom parked at the gate, but they remained unimpressed.

"Are you Mr. Felix Zeller?" asked a man in a tailored suit and white gloves. He was Marco Jensen, the Kinsley family's chauffeur.

Upon Felix's confirmation, Marco opened the car door for him and then swiftly drove away.

Brimming with pride, Warren declared, "Did you see that? I knew Felix would rise to greatness. That was a brand-new Rolls-Royce Phantom! Sasha, marrying him would be your greatest fortune."

Warren entered the villa with hearty laughter, while Sasha crossed her arms with a sneer.

"Dad is too biased toward Felix to see through his act. That car was obviously rented."

Nattie nodded in agreement.

"Exactly! Felix underestimates us if he thinks this will get him to marry you and take a share of our assets. Sasha, you need to make Felix back off within these three months."

Sasha clung to Nattie's arm, her eyes gleamed with confidence. "Don't worry, Mom. I'll get rid of him in a week!"

At the thought of Felix's shabby appearance, Sasha was convinced he was a good-for-nothing trying to marry her for her family's wealth. There was no way he would succeed.

In the grand Kinsley Mansion, Xander was waiting for the concoction he was brewing to be ready. Only then could he combine it with acupuncture to extend Bernard's life.

"Dr. Fielding, the medicine is ready."

A rich herbal aroma filled the room, and Xander stood up.

"We can begin."

Hugo had left, seemingly for some urgent matter. But his absence didn't matter since Xander had promised to extend Bernard's life. The Kinsley family would owe him a significant favor, and getting together with Wendy afterward would be a breeze.

Wendy gathered her courage to speak up. "Dr. Fielding, could you please wait for a moment?"

"Hm? What do you mean?"

As one of the top ten master healers in Dragonia, Xander had a commanding presence. Wendy swallowed nervously under his intense gaze, clearly intimidated.

"Please be understanding, Dr. Fielding. I've also invited another master healer. He… He claims he can cure Grandpa and not just extend his life."

Before Xander could react, Vincent roared in anger, "Nonsense! Get out of here. Who do you think you are to make decisions?"

Vincent was worried about offending Xander, as it would mean losing his aid altogether.

"Dad, I'm telling the truth! It's the young man who knows about the Miracle Card. I've already called him and sent a car to pick him up. He should be here soon."

Vincent frowned at the mention of Felix. He remembered him well, especially after the latter had correctly predicted Bernard's condition. For a moment, he was stunned.

Meanwhile, Xander was just about to lose his temper when he heard about the Miracle Card.

"Miracle Card? You… You've invited the miracle doctor?"

Xander was on the verge of hysteria. Meeting the legendary miracle doctor and receiving guidance would improve his medical skills immensely.

Wendy hadn't anticipated Xander's excited reaction and hurriedly explained, "Dr. Fielding, we do have a Miracle Card, but the person coming isn't the miracle doctor.

"He's a young man who knows about the Miracle Card and says he can save my grandfather."

Xander's expression turned sour.

"Humph! You got my hopes up for nothing. Your understanding of the situation is laughable. The nine Miracle Cards left by the miracle doctor have been widely known for years. Plenty of people recognize them. Yet, you put your faith in a newbie. Ridiculous!"

Without waiting for Wendy or Vincent to respond, Xander continued, "Just tell me. Do you want me to extend his life or not? I'll leave now if the answer is no.

"You have no idea how valuable my time is. I wouldn't even bother coming here if it weren't for the Lambert family."

At this point, Vincent, who trusted Xander more quickly, smiled apologetically. "Dr. Fielding, please calm down. We ask that you proceed. I promise no one will interrupt you again."

Noticing Vincent's stern look, Wendy swallowed her words. She had only started to believe Felix because he accurately predicted Bernard's condition. Now, her faith wavered once again.

Just when Xander approached Bernard to begin the acupuncture, the door swung open, and Felix walked in. He took one look and immediately frowned.

"Doing that may extend his life by a month, but you lose the chance of fully curing him."

Xander whirled around, furious. "Who do you think you are? How dare you question me!"

Vincent panicked. He had been so focused on calming Xander down that he forgot about Felix's imminent arrival. "Get him out of here! Now!"

"Do you think I want to cure him? I'm only here because of the Miracle Card."

With that, Felix stepped forward, his presence intimidating enough to silence some of them.

"Brat, are you the one boasting that you can cure Mr. Kinsley Senior? What a disgrace to the traditional medicine world. Now that I'm here, I'll teach you a lesson!"

Ignoring Xander's rant, Felix paused in his tracks and raised his right hand.

Three silver needles appeared between his fingers. With a swift motion, the room was filled with a harmonious sound as the needles flew toward Bernard.

"Melodic Strike? How is that possible?"

Xander was dumbstruck. Only highly skilled practitioners could make acupuncture needles sing. This demonstration alone left him in awe.

Immediately, his eyes darted over to see the needles' precise landing points. At the same time, Bernard's face had turned a healthy shade of red, his skin lightly trembling.

"The Pierce of Trinity," gasped Xander.

Stumbling back a few steps, he collapsed to the floor.

His teeth were chattering as he asked, "Who… Who are you?"
